Question Best tyre SIZE on 17s??

Hello All!

I've bought myself some new(ish) 17" alloys and I'm wondering what the best tyre size is to fit on them. I'm basically trying to decide between 215 and 205 for width and between 40 and 45 for profile.
I guess that gives me a choice of 205/40/17, 205/45/17, 215/40/17 or 215/45/17.

On a classic, the accepted size is 215/40 17".
This gives no rub, good grip and minimum sidewall-flex without being TOO hard, and has the added advantage of making the speedo remain accurate.....well as accurate as any speedo is. The wheels are the same rolling radius, is what I mean

205/45/17 give a slightly better ride due to the higher sidewall,they also used that profile on the p1 with 17s.Downside is the choice of tyres is very limited,if you can find them, bf goodrich g force profilers are great all round tyres with a stiff sidewall...

205/45/17 and 215/40/17 are the accepted size for a classic but you can get away with newage size's of 215/45/17.

I'd go for 215/40/17 for ease and choice of tyre.
For tyres I can recommend Goodyear F1's both GSD3's and Asymmetrics
